Detail of > 10025-82-8

  • MSDS Download
  • CAS Number:
  • 10025-82-8
  • Name:
  • Indium chloride (InCl3)

  • Superlist Name:
  • Indium chloride
  • Formula:
  • InCl3
  • Molecular Structure:
  • Synonyms:
  • Indium trichloride;Indium(III) chloride;Trichloroindium;Indium(Ⅲ)chloride;
  • Molecular Weight:
  • 221.17
  • EINECS:
  • 233-043-0
  • Density:
  • 3.46 g/mL at 25 °C(lit.)
  • Melting Point:
  • 262 °C (dec.)(lit.)
  • Boiling Point:
  • 300 °C
  • Solubility:
  • reacts with water
  • Appearance:
  • white crystalline powder
  • Hazard Symbols:
  • CorrosiveC
  • Risk Codes:
  • 36/37/38-34-29-22
  • Safety:
  • 26-36/37/39-45Details
  • Transport Information:
  • UN 3260 8/PG 2
  • Deleted CAS:
  • 12167-90-7

    Dielectric effects in aqueous solutions of 1:1, 2:1, and 3:1 valent electrolytes: kinetic depolarization, saturation, and solvent relaxation
    Dielectric effects in aqueous solutions of 1:1, 2:1, and 3:1 valent electrolytes: kinetic depolarization, saturation, and solvent relaxation. Kaatze, U. (Drittes Phys.Several substances are used for example 10025-82-8 and 7787-47-5 which are their cas registry numbers. Inst., Univ. Goettingen, Goettingen D-3400, Fed. Rep. Ger.). Z. Phys. Chem. (Wiesbaden), 135, 51-75 (English) 1983. CODEN: ZPCFAX. ISSN: 0044-3336. DOCUMENT TYPE: Journal CA Section: 76 (Electric Phenomena) The complex relative elec. permittivity of aq. solns. of various electrolytes was measured as a function of frequency at 0.3-58 GHz by an interferometric transmission method. Appropriate relaxation functions were fitted to the measured dielec. spectra. The results of this anal. were interpreted by assuming that in solns. of small ions both effects, kinetic depolarization and dielec. satn., are present. Formation of ion pairs is indicated by an addnl. dispersion/absorption region at <2 GHz. In these cases the parameters characterizing the solvent water are less influenced by the solute than in solns. of similar but fully dissocd. electrolytes. .
    The electrochemical doping of polyacetylene with indium chloride/lithium chloride in nitromethane solution
    The electrochemical doping of polyacetylene with indium chloride/lithium chloride in nitromethane solution. Ahlgren, Goeran; Krische, Bernd; Pron, Adam; Zagorska, Malgorzata (Dep. Org. Chem., R. Inst. Technol., Stockholm S-100 44, Swed.).Some commonly used reagents like 10025-82-8 and 15201-07-7 are used in this experiment. J. Polym. Sci., Polym. Lett. Ed., 22(3), 173-83 (English) 1984. CODEN: JPYBAN. ISSN: 0360-6384. DOCUMENT TYPE: Journal CA Section: 76 (Electric Phenomena) Section cross-reference(s): 37, 72, 77 cis- And trans-polyacetylene were electrochem. doped in InCl3/LiCl/nitromethane soln. The dopant species was [InCl4]-, and the current yield and elec. cond. increased up to 6.5% dopant concn. The doped polymers were very stable in air, and slightly better results were obtained with cis-(CH)x. Elemental anal. and ESR showed that chlorination of the polymer occurs to some extent above the limiting doping level (6.5%). .
